Yagi the Bookshop Goat by Fumi Furukawa
3.5
lighthearted medium-paced

This was cute, but it wasn’t anything special. I got into it easily and read it in one sitting, but it’s not super memorable. 

Overall, I just really liked the character designs. They were cute. Yagi was especially sweet looking! Bless that little goat. 

There were two main things that made me not feel invested in this. One of them is that there’s an age gap between the characters, and I was uncomfortable with the fact that it was never clear how big of an age gap it was. The other reason is that this had some smut and between me feeling uncomfortable with their nebulous age gap and the fact that the smut was pretty mild… I was just left uncomfortable and unsatisfied. It was a bad mix. 

Anyway. I would still recommend this to anyone who is even mildly intrigued by it. I think many people could enjoy it.
